Merge tag 'drm-next-2019-09-27' of git://anongit.freedesktop.org/drm/drm
[linux-2.6-microblaze.git] / lib / iov_iter.c
index f1e0569..639d5e7 100644 (file)
@@ -878,7 +878,7 @@ static inline bool page_copy_sane(struct page *page, size_t offset, size_t n)
        head = compound_head(page);
        v += (page - head) << PAGE_SHIFT;
 
-       if (likely(n <= v && v <= (PAGE_SIZE << compound_order(head))))
+       if (likely(n <= v && v <= (page_size(head))))
                return true;
        WARN_ON(1);
        return false;